Abstract
Transition metal oxides are best research materials used for energy saving in electrochemical supercapacitor applications. CuCoO2 electrodes are introduced for supercapacitor applications. The pristine and different variations of NaOH concentrations have been investigated. CuCoO2 electrode specific capacitance is 274, 336, 342F/g at 10 mV/s from CV and 208, 218, 250F/g at 0.5 A/g from GCD. 81.36% capacity has been maintained after 5000 cycles in high current density range.
